APHA GLOBAL PUBLIC HEALTH FILM FESTIVAL

APHA’s Global Public Health Film Festival showcases animations, documentaries, narratives, shorts, public service announcements, educational videos, and related videos that demonstrate, educate, inspire, and encourage a change for a healthier future. While films from all disciplines of public health will be considered, films related to science-based action and advocacy to improve population health are highly encouraged to compliment this year’s Annual Meeting theme. The Film Festival shows films from around the world that explore and highlight public health locally, nationally, and globally. Festival organizers welcome ALL film submissions, including independent, community-created, and youth-created films. All submissions are reviewed and scored before the official selection. All films are limited to no more than 30 minutes. If you have a film longer than 30 minutes that you would like to submit, please contact annualmeeting@apha.org for more information. 

Notice:  You do not have to be a member of APHA or attend the Annual Meeting to submit a film. If your film is accepted and you choose to attend, you must register for APHA 2019.

This year's festival will be held in Philadelphia, Nov. 2-6, 2019. 

Film/Video Eligibility

Eligible submissions should meet the following criteria:

  • Address a public health issue
  • Be produced within the last three years
  • Be accessible to an English language audience (film is in English or has English subtitles)

Submitting a Film/Video

Films must be submitted with a synopsis or summary of the work. The film synopsis should include the following information:

  • Description of the film
  • Intended audience
  • Supporting evidence or objective for the film’s message
  • Mention of campaigns or programs that are linked to the film (if any to date)

Film submissions must meet the following guidelines:

  • Submitter must be affiliated with the film.
  • Films can be submitted in any viewable format, however if the film is accepted for the Festival, it must be converted into an MP4. The preferred sizes are 1920x1080 for high definition and 720x480 for standard definition. Submitter will be provided instructions for uploading their film to APHA's Speakers’ Corner.
  • It is the policy of APHA to hold meetings, conferences and professional gatherings where physical and communication barriers do not exclude people with disabilities from attending and participating. APHA is committed to making the Annual Meeting accessible to the widest range of people possible. Therefore, accepted films are required to include "embedded" captions into the version that is uploaded for playback at the Film Festival.
  • Length of film can be no more than 30 minutes.
  • If you wish to submit accompanying materials or have difficulty uploading your video to our online platform, please contact one of the Film Festival Program Planners below.
  • Films must reflect credible, science-based facts and recommendations and must not misrepresent or distort facts.
